Syndicates and unions are core pillars in any democratic society.
They bring together hard working professionals from across a nation for the common goals of improving their fields and living standards. In Lebanon these institutions have been held by traditional parties for decades, bringing them to an intentional state of paralysis.
In Minteshreen, we believe that real change comes from institutional reform. Our Unions Committee organized Minteshreen’s first direct experience in union elections during the Naqaba Tantafed campaign in the Order of Engineers and Architects was able to establish ties with grassroot revolutionary movements within a large number of orders and unions.
The Naqaba Tantafed campaign that began a year and a half prior to the elections, produced a landslide victory driven by a coalition that brought together over 25 parties and organizations, of which Minteshreen recorded the highest number of dedicated volunteers.
From the call center to leading ground roles during the election days, Minteshreen’s Unions Committee and members’ commitment and diligence aided in securing outstanding results, with members of the Unions committee having assumed various roles within the coalition including working on an application of the program within the order.
